Many expats are choosing to move to the Philippines for its warm weather, beautiful beaches, and low cost of living. For less than a studio apartment in Los Angeles, an expat can live a lavish lifestyle in the Philippines. A three bedroom condo in major cities can be found for less than $500 a month and the same size can be found for less than $150 in beach areas. The price of food from a restaurant is $2-$3 and a domestic draft beer is less than $1. With these prices, it is no wonder why so many people are moving to the Philippines each year, and that's before even talking about the beauty of the country itself.
